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Shelford (Cambs) to Stratford (London) start from as little as £8.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Shelford (Cambs) to Stratford (London) start from £22.80 one way, or £23.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Shelford (Cambs) to Stratford (London) are available for £28.10 one way, or £47.90 return

Facilities at Shelford Station

When it comes to ticket buying, Shelford (Cambs) provides a smooth experience. The ticket office operates Monday through Friday from 6:00 AM to 10:30 AM. Fortunately, if you miss that window, ticket machines are available around-the-clock. These are equipped to dispense tickets bought online and are accessible for everyone, with induction loops in place for those with hearing needs.

Although the station lacks some modern features like CCTV and refreshment facilities, it does provide essential travel information such as departure and arrival screens and public announcements, ensuring you're always in the know. Waiting rooms are open during the same hours as the ticket office, though they are only available on Platform 1. It's important to note that there are no toilets or baby changing facilities.

Accessibility Features

Shelford station strives to be inclusive, with some step-free access and accessible ticket machines. However, it's vital to be aware that platforms are narrow, which can pose challenges for mobility scooters. In these cases, ramps are available for easy train access, and customer assistance can be booked in advance using the Passenger Assist service.

Transport Links and Local Connections

For those needing onward transport, Shelford offers convenient connections. The station is serviced by local buses, and during times of rail disruption, a replacement bus service operates from a stop directly outside the station entrance. Taxis and rental cars can be accessed just a short journey from the station, ensuring you have seamless traveling from point A to B.

Amenities and Facilities at Stratford (London)

Stratford (London) station is equipped with a variety of amenities designed to comfort and convenience. The station's ticket office is open from 6:15 AM to 9:30 PM during the week, ensuring you can purchase or collect your tickets at your convenience, no matter when your travels commence. Accessible ticket machines and smartcard validators make purchasing tickets straightforward, even on the busiest days.

For those seeking information or assistance, staff is readily available at help points, the ticket office, and dedicated information points. Featuring step-free access and induction loops, the station ensures that everyone can travel with ease. Whether you require accessible toilets, baby changing facilities, or simply a place to sit while waiting for your train, the station accommodates your needs. Have a look at the TfL Lost Property page should you misplace something during your visit.

Onwards from Stratford

With convenient transport links at its doorstep, Stratford Station is a gateway to a variety of travel options. Rail replacement services ensure that travel plans are seamless, even during disruptions. On Great Eastern Road, the taxi rank makes for an easy exit to your next adventure, be it business or leisure. A plethora of bus services operates just outside the station, ready to whisk you away into London’s vast expanse. If the underground tickles your fancy, the Central and Jubilee Lines, along with Docklands Light Railway, are at your service.

Planning a getaway can even include airports, with connections via the Elizabeth Line to Heathrow, DLR to London City Airport, or Greater Anglia to Stansted Airport. All these options combine to make Stratford (London) an ideal starting point for both domestic and international travel.
